MAINTENANCE
CLEANING THE ROBOT'S FILTER
For optimal suction power, after each use, clean the filter inside the robot's dust bin.
Remove and empty the dust bin. Clean any hair or
debris off the back of the dust bin.

Every time you empty the dust bin, lightly tap dust
and dirt off the filter, then use a dry cloth or soft
brush to remove any remaining debris.
MAINTENANCE
CLEANING SENSORS AND CHARGING CONTACTS
CLEAN SENSORS AND CHARGING CONTACTS AS NEEDED. With a dry cloth, gently dust off the sensors
and contacts located on the bottom of the robot and on the Self-Empty Base.
IMPORTANT: The robot uses cliff sensors to avoid stairs and other steep drops. Sensors may work less effectively when
they are dirty. For best results, clean sensors regularly.
CLEANING SIDE BRUSH
CLEAN SIDE BRUSH AS NEEDED.
NOTE: Remove and replace any side brush that is bent or damaged. To remove a brush, lift it off its peg.
Carefully unwind and remove any string or hair
wrapped around brush.
Gently wipe brush with a dry cloth. To reinstall, snap
the brush over the peg. Spin the brush manually to
make sure it is installed correctly.
